This was an early example of affinity fraud: the practice of using personal relationships to swindle a specific group of which the scammer is a member, such as a church congregation, an ethnic community, or a private club. [read post]

Cogent Communication’s Virginia account managers are not collaterally estopped from pursuing conditional certification of a statewide FLSA collective action for unpaid overtime based on the prior decertification of a conditionally certified nationwide collective action, a federal district court in Virginia ruled, granting in part their motion for notice to potential plaintiffs and conditional certification (Allen v Cogent Communications, Inc, August 28, 2014, Cacheris, J).
